Bryan Danielson wants MJF in one-hour Iron Man match for the AEW World Championship at Revolution, but he’ll have to maintain a winning streak every week till February. Next week, the American Dragon takes on a former Ring of Honor World Champion.

Bryan Danielson took on international sensation Konosuke Takeshita this week on Dynamite. Before the match, MJF came to the ring and insulted Takeshita. The champion was eventually forced to leave the ring by Danielson, who began his match with the Takeshita.

The two put on a great performance for the Los Angeles crowd at the Kia Forum. Danielson got the win after a grueling match. The American Dragon will take on former Ring of Honor World Champion Bandido next Wednesday on Dynamite.

Plus, Ricky Starks will square off against Jake Hager. Mr. Absolute challenged Hager to a match during Jericho Appreciation Society’s in-ring segment on Dynamite tonight. Starks and Action Andretti verbally destroyed Jericho and other JAS members from the ramp. The promo concluded with Starks reiterating his challenge for Hager.

The January 18, 2023, episode of Wednesday Night Dynamite will emanate from the Save Mart Center in Fresno, California. You can check out the card announced, so far, for Dynamite here:

  • Bryan Danielson vs. Bandido
  • Ricky Starks vs. Jake Hager
